What companies run services between England and Windermere, England?

Avanti West Coast operates a train from London Euston to Oxenholme Lake District hourly. Tickets cost £85–150 and the journey takes 2h 41m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Whitehall / Trafalgar Square to Thwaite Lane via Victoria Coach Station, London Victoria, Manchester Central Coach Station, Bus Station, and Bus Station in around 9h 43m.
